Description from the seller

This professional anatomical torso model from the renowned German brand 3B Scientific is composed of 9 detachable parts and offers a detailed overview of human anatomy from head to pelvis. The model shows the full trunk with an opened front from which all major organs can be removed individually: the lungs in two parts, the heart, the liver, the stomach, the intestines, and the organs in the pelvic region. The head is also removable and split into two halves, with both sides showing a detailed cross-section of the brain, the sinuses, the pharynx, and the brain stem. The organs are numbered for educational and study use.

The model sits on a cream-colored rectangular plinth bearing the 3B Scientific logo and is finished in lifelike skin tones with color-coded anatomical structures in red, blue, and yellow for arteries, veins, and nerves respectively. The design is gender-neutral.

The condition is good for its age, with light signs of use appropriate for a model that has been used in an educational or medical setting. All 9 parts are present and complete. There is a rattling sound on the inside of the figure. A rare and substantively complete educational model, valuable for medical and scientific object collectors or for use in medical training.
